
Founded in 1929, Santa Monica College is a public college in California accredited by the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C). Santa Monica College is one of the best community colleges in California and the United States, offering instruction for the first and second years of a college education. UC Transfer Champion for 35 Consecutive Years
SMC’s greatest strength lies in its nationally leading transfer system. According to the latest official data from the University of California system, SMC has held the top spot for the number of students transferring to the University of California system for 35 consecutive years. During the 2024–2025 academic year, a total of 995 students successfully transferred to various UC campuses. Among them, UCLA was the top choice for SMC transfer students, with 437 students admitted. Additionally, SMC is the college outside the New York area that sends the most transfer students to the prestigious Ivy League institution Columbia University. In the fall of 2025, a total of 23 SMC students successfully enrolled at Columbia.
SMC offers the TAG Transfer Guarantee Program, which allows eligible students with a qualifying GPA to gain direct admission to six UC campuses, Loyola Marymount University, and other prestigious institutions, providing students with a clear path to higher education.
Diverse Academic Programs
SMC operates multiple campuses and offers over 80 academic programs, covering popular fields such as business administration, economics, computer science, communication, biology, and engineering. The college boasts one of the nation’s top art mentorship programs, a School of Entertainment Technology with close ties to Hollywood, and the state-of-the-art John A. O’Hara Observatory.
Affordability and Admission Requirements
SMC’s tuition for international students is highly competitive. Based on the 2026–2027 academic year, annual tuition and fees for international students are approximately $11,664. When factoring in living expenses such as room and board, textbooks, and insurance, the total annual budget is approximately $34,000—just one-third of the cost of a four-year U.S. university.
Regarding admissions, SMC follows an open-enrollment policy with a high acceptance rate. International students must achieve a TOEFL score of 70 or an IELTS score of 5.5 and be at least 18 years old to apply. All incoming students are required to take math and English placement tests upon enrollment to ensure they are placed in the appropriate course levels.
Students who do not meet the language requirements may first enroll in ESL courses before formally entering the degree program.

Campus Life
The campus is beautiful, located right next to the beach, and offers excellent public transportation access. The school boasts abundant resources, including a Transfer Center, a Career Center, and various other programs designed to help students achieve their goals. My favorite program is “Bodega” (the student food pantry), where all students can receive fresh fruits and vegetables, baked goods, pre-packaged lunches, free clothing, and sometimes even flowers—all at no cost. Having easy access to basic necessities is truly important. I’m currently majoring in Theatre Technical Production. Our professors are incredibly talented—they’re industry professionals themselves—and they’re very supportive of our needs and interests in the theater field, offering advice on job hunting. The campus atmosphere is diverse, and it’s wonderful to meet classmates from different backgrounds and share our cultures with one another.
